Understanding Sanitization Services Severity in Kingsbridge Properties
Sanitization here isn’t a single-room wipe-down. Kingsbridge’s housing stock is dominated by 1920s-to-1940s brick apartment buildings in Kingsbridge, NY with original plaster walls, shared ventilation shafts, and cast iron risers that run vertically through every floor. When a pipe lets go on the fourth floor, Category 3 water (the contaminated kind: sewage, standing gray water, or river seepage) travels down through wall cavities, under original hardwood, and into the apartments below. What starts as one tenant’s ceiling stain is by day three a building-wide concern.
We classify every sanitization job by water category and extent of surface contamination. Category 1 (clean water from a supply line) still needs antimicrobial treatment, but the protocol is lighter. Category 2 (gray water from washing machines or dishwashers) requires disinfection of all affected surfaces and often carpet removal. Category 3 means full containment, negative air pressure, HEPA air scrubbing, and a hospital-grade disinfectant applied by fogging to every exposed surface in the affected unit plus common areas. Our Sanitization Services Process
Inspection & Assessment
We map the affected area with thermal imaging and moisture meters, checking behind original plaster and inside wall cavities. In Kingsbridge buildings, we inspect the units above and below the visible damage, because shared risers and beam pockets carry moisture vertically.

Extraction & Stabilization
Standing water comes out first with truck-mounted extraction. We shut down affected electrical circuits and protect tenant belongings with a documented inventory. If asbestos-containing pipe insulation or floor tile is present, we coordinate abatement before proceeding.

Drying & Dehumidification
Professional-grade Dri-Eaz dehumidifiers and Phoenix air movers go in, sized to the cubic footage of each affected unit. Daily moisture readings are logged until the dry standard is met, and the log goes to you and your insurer.

Cleaning & Sanitization
We HEPA-vacuum all exposed surfaces, then fog each room with a hospital-grade disinfectant registered for the specific contaminant. Containment stays in place so spores and particulates don’t reach hallways or neighboring apartments, which is why Kingsbridge Mold Remediation requires strict protocols.

Air Duct & Cavity Treatment
In Kingsbridge’s pre-war buildings, the shared duct runs and wall cavities are the hidden reservoir. We fog accessible ductwork, treat wall cavities through small access points, and run HEPA air scrubbers for a minimum of 72 hours.

Built for Kingsbridge’s Loss Calendar
Kingsbridge runs on a predictable loss cycle. January and February bring deep freezes that stress the original cast iron supply lines running through unheated stairwells and exterior walls. When a riser freezes and splits, the water drops four or five floors before anyone notices. March and April bring thaw and spring rain, which finds the flat tar roofs on buildings along Kingsbridge Avenue and Sedgwick Avenue that never fully dried from the last storm. The parapet walls and old rooftop water-tank bases pool water, and it travels down interior walls slowly, showing up as mold in May. Summer brings the occasional flash-convective storm that floods low streets near the Harlem River Ship Canal and Spuyten Duyvil Creek. Fall nor’easters push water in through old brick and aging roof membranes. How do you sanitize multiple units in a Kingsbridge pre-war building without disrupting tenants?
We set containment at each affected unit’s door and run negative air inside that unit, so the fog and airborne contaminants stay out of the hallways and stairwells. We work floor by floor, coordinate with the super for access, and schedule active fogging only when the affected unit is empty. Common areas are kept clear with posted notices and barrier tape. The whole approach treats the building as connected, not as a stack of isolated apartments.
Does sanitization remove odors from old steam-heat risers and cast iron drain lines?
It does, when the source is treated and the riser chases are fogged. The odor travels because old drain lines and steam risers share wall cavities and pipe chases that smell moves through. We treat the affected pipe chase, fog the cavity, and run HEPA air scrubbers to pull residual odor out of the wall. If the source is an active sewage leak in a cast iron line, that gets repaired or lined first; no sanitizer will hold if the source is still dripping.

After a Category 3 water event, what’s your sanitization protocol before drying equipment goes in?
Containment goes up first, then gross contamination is removed. Standing water and saturated porous materials get extracted and removed before any air mover is placed, so drying equipment doesn’t aerosolize contaminated water into the room air. Then all exposed surfaces get a hospital-grade disinfectant applied by fogging, and only then do dehumidifiers and air movers start running. Drying before disinfecting is a mistake we see often in this trade, and it spreads contamination further.
